MY NAIL CARE ROUTINE
Clean nail with soap and water
File nails | MUST do once every two weeks to maintain the desired shape
Buff nails to remove deadness
Wash nails once again
Push cuticles back - do not clip because it protects the nail from bad bacteria and infections
Soak nails or apply a oil on cuticles that works best for you | Tea Tree Oil is great • purchase my oil to bring nail growth and moisture with blessings - Stress Me No More Oil | you can apply oil daily if needed for moisture
Apply clear coat hardener to the natural nails for strength and to prevent breakage and weakness • also used as a base
Apply nail polish | not necessary!
Apply clear coat to protect nail polish and add the finish touch
Apply a small amount of oil to the nails once again
TIPS AND ADVICE
Eat fruits with Vitamin C (strawberries for example)
Keep Potassium
Womens Vitamins (always help strengthen the nails)
Hydrate your cuticles.
Keep hardener on nails to prevent weakness and nails from bending
DRINK WATER
Maintain a well diet | what You consume can cause weakness to breakage
Do NOT bite nails
Do NOT apply fake nails / acrylic or shellac to the nails : that causes breakage, pilling, thinning and weakness
LASTLY: YOU MUST NOT USE YOUR NAILS FOR ANY REASON, instead use the base of your fingers known as your finger tips
